- The distance between Afyon, Turkey and Trincomalee, Sri Lanka is approximately 6,053 km or 3,761 mi.
- To reach Afyon in this distance one would set out from Trincomalee bearing 312.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Afyon bearing 289.8° or WNW .
- Afyon has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Trincomalee has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ry summers (As).
- The mean temperature is 17.5 °C (31.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 16.9 °C (30.4°F) more in Afyon.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1170.4 mm (46.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1170.4 l/m² (28.72 US gal/ft²) or 11,704,000 l/ha (1,251,235 US gal/ac) less. About 1/4 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 22.6° lower in Afyon than in Trincomalee.
